How they compare
Netherlands currently reports 86.6% against 80.2% in WB: Post-demographic Dividend, a difference of 6.4%.
That makes Netherlands's figure about 1.1 times WB: Post-demographic Dividend's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 19 shared years of data; in 2001 it was WB: Post-demographic Dividend ahead.
Netherlands ranks 19th and WB: Post-demographic Dividend ranks 21st of 194 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Netherlands averaged higher in 1 and WB: Post-demographic Dividend in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Netherlands | WB: Post-demographic Dividend |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 57.8% | 70.5% | 12.7% | WB: Post-demographic Dividend |
| 2010s | 77.4% | 77.5% | 0.0% | WB: Post-demographic Dividend |
| 2020s | 87.1% | 80.8% | 6.3% | Netherlands |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
